§17–527.3.
(a)A licensed real estate salesperson, licensed real estate broker, or licensed associate real estate broker may provide real estate brokerage services under a designated name that has been approved by the Commission.
(b)Subject to the approval of the Commission, a licensed real estate salesperson, licensed real estate broker, or licensed associate real estate broker may add a designated name on a license certificate and pocket card if the licensee submits to the Commission:
(1)an application on the form that the Commission provides;
(2)the license certificate and pocket card of the licensee;
(3)any documentation about the designated name that the Commission requires; and
(4)a fee of $5.
(c)The full legal name of the licensee and the approved designated name shall be displayed on the new license certificate and pocket card.
